## How It Works
Polymarket runs markets like *"Will the highest temperature in NYC be between 40– 41°F on March 4?"* These markets are often mispriced — the forecast says 78% likely, but the market is trading at 8 cents.
The bot:
2026-03-04 00:40:52 -06:00
1. Fetches 4-day forecasts from **Open-Meteo** (free, no API key)
2026-03-03 15:32:53 -06:00
2. Finds the matching temperature bucket on Polymarket
2026-03-04 00:40:52 -06:00
3. Calculates Expected Value — skips the trade if EV is negative
4. Calculates Kelly Criterion — sizes the position based on edge strength
5. Runs a full $1,000 simulation against real market prices before you risk anything

## Kelly + EV Logic
**Expected Value** — is this trade mathematically profitable?
2026-03-04 00:40:52 -06:00
2026-03-03 15:32:53 -06:00
```
EV = (our_probability × net_payout) − (1 − our_probability)
```
**Kelly Criterion** — how much of the balance to bet?
2026-03-04 00:40:52 -06:00
2026-03-03 15:32:53 -06:00
```
Kelly % = (p × b − q) / b
```
2026-03-04 00:40:52 -06:00
We use fractional Kelly (25%) and cap each position at 10% of balance.
